Change in Citrus Fee for Service Charge

🟠 Medium UrgencyAgriculture · Fee Change

Decreases the citrus industry biosecurity fee for service charge to $0.0009 cents per kilogram, effective from 1 October 2019.

Notice Text

The agricultural produce commission hereby notifies that the citrus industry biosecurity fee for service charge, under section 14 of the agricultural produce commission act 1988, will decrease to $0.0009 cents per kilogram ($0.90 per tonne) effective from 1 october 2019. The citrus bio-security fee for service charge rate isβ€” all citrus (fresh or processing or export) $0.0009 per kilogram. The citrus general fee for service charge rate remainsβ€” all citrus (fresh fruit) excluding exported fruit $0.02 per kilogram all citrus (processing fruit) excluding exported fruit $0.01 per kilogram all citrus (fresh or processing) exported to outside of australia $0.0027 per kilogram.

WA Government Gazette No. 124/2019 Β· 27 August 2019 Β· Page 3
